What Sets Camins 2 Dreams Apart from other Wineries?

2/21/2024
What happens when two friends who are passionate about traveling, chemistry, and wine fall in love with each other? They get married and open a winery together! Wife and wife team, Tara Gomez and Mireia Taribó, are the winemakers and founders of Camins 2 Dreams Winery in Santa Rita Hills, California. Camins 2 Dreams sources their grapes from vineyards in Santa Barbara County with a focus in Santa Rita Hills. Tara and Mireia feel that wine is made in the vineyard and want to showcase the typicity of each site where the grapes are sourced from. But, what does that mean? Camins 2 Dreams’ philosophy is to make handcrafted terroir driven wines that are fermented with natural yeast, minimum amounts of sulfur dioxide, use minimal intervention in the winery, and are unfiltered and unfined. Listen in as Tara and Mireia share how they started their winery with two barrels of wine and watched their production grow from 90 cases of wine to an impressive 1500 cases! Discover why they chose Santa Rita Hills, California as the location of their winery and how the diverse microclimate makes it an ideal location for their winemaking endeavors. They also share why they focus on experimenting with and showcasing underrepresented grape varieties and their commitment to bringing diversity to their winemaking process and so much more! How One Colorado Winery is Navigating Challenges and Crafting Boutique Wines

1/31/2024
What’s it like owning a winery in Colorado and growing grapes at 6,000 feet above sea? For Jayme and Steve it’s been fraught with surprising challenges and extravagant wins! Today I’m talking with Colorado winemakers and founders of The Storm Cellar, Jayme Henderson and Steve Steese. The Storm Cellar is a boutique winery, located in Hotchkiss, Colorado, specializing in high-quality, aromatic White and Rosé wines. They are a husband-and-wife team with a shared goal of showcasing the attributes of their unique, alpine-desert terroir, bringing the West Elks AVA into the national wine spotlight, and becoming a premier destination for an elevated Colorado wine experience. But they’ve certainly run into a couple challenges. When Jayme and Steve purchased their winery they had no way of knowing that 4 months later a Phylloxera infestation would have them replanting their vineyard. Or that two bears would invade their vineyard in 2022 and eat their grapes! But Jayme and Steve managed to turn this into a positive thing because they were able to harvest the remaining grapes early to create a sparkling wine! And of course, they also have to deal with the unique microclimate of Colorado that involves both desert and below freezing temperatures which present unique challenges all on its own! Wine Faults 101 - How and Why Does Wine Go Bad?

12/27/2023
Have you ever wondered why that bottle of wine you opened tastes off? A bottle of wine can go bad before you even open! We call the things that make it go bad wine faults. Wine faults are often caused by poor storage and handling however there are other cases where damage happens to the wine through no fault of our own! It’s good to know what these wine faults are and understand what to do when you notice them. Many of us drink faulty wine and just think it’s bad wine, when that’s not the case! We are discussing common wine faults such as cork taint, reduction, oxidation, UV damage and heat damage. We will discuss what causes these wine faults, what these wine faults smell like, and how to remedy these wine faults. We’ll also dive into herbal aromas, aka smells green, and wine diamonds. These are often misunderstood as wine faults, however, they aren't! So, if you are curious about wine faults and how to identify them then this episode is for you! Exploring Virginia Wine with Sarah & Nate of Walsh Family Wine

12/20/2023
Imagine your spouse calling and saying “I may have just signed a lease on a vineyard!" That’s exactly the phone call Sarah received from Nate, the passionate husband and wife duo behind Walsh Family Wine in Virginia! Sarah Walsh comes from a background of fine dining, fine wine sales and wine education. She manages the Northern Virginia sales team for Winebow, a wine importer and distributor and holds a diploma Wine and Spirits Education Trust, an accreditation held by only 9,000 people worldwide. In both 2014 and 2016 she was awarded Winebow’s President Award, the company’s top distinction recognizing excellence, given to only one person each year company-wide. Nate is an English major turned winemaker who’s worked at wineries in Oregon and New Zealand but is proud to be farming grapes in Virginia. Join in as Sarah and Nate share their unconventional path to starting their own winery without a business plan, the diverse geographical features of the region, the unique climate similarities to Bordeaux, and the small batch wines being produced. They also emphasize the strength of direct-to-consumer sales and the potential for Virginia to become a standout region for Cabernet Franc. And don’t miss out on how Walsh Family Wine is committed to creating innovative ways to support and collaborate with other producers in the area.
